Output 80f40e05a7bb2a34334cf9b48dff74c2ad9653ab261b9c879004768ea54998ed:4

value
28688386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b37dcb1d9d9a2b917eafde7976edf64ffff11b79 OP_EQUAL
address
MQGDt3jUq6LFqBeYeX3CLcCUxoTj4PgDXi
transaction
80f40e05a7bb2a34334cf9b48dff74c2ad9653ab261b9c879004768ea54998ed
spent
true